Supreme Court Justice of USA Louis Brandeis summed it up in 1941,
“We can have a democratic society, or we can have the concentration of great wealth in the hands of the few. We cannot have both.”
Having resources gives you power to shape your current and future reality as seen in all the money spent on lobbying LOBBYING DATA SUMMARY – OPENSECRETS
Not having resources makes it a lot harder. If democracy should have any meaning, money shouldn’t buy you power, if all humans are borne equal should have meaning, the resources that creates power and inequality have to be shared better. We as society can decide how we distribute this wealth and the power it creates. Property rights are our design and they are protected by us the humans and they were not awarded to certain people by a God or nature. Unless awarded a right by a institution created by human a property right is a privilege some has taken using their resources, or theft if paraphrasing Proudhon (PROPERTY IS THEFT! - WIKIPEDIA) or thinking about how the enclosure practice in Britain (ENCLOSURE - WIKIPEDIA).
A discontinuation of this historic unequal practice will mean a questioning of current property rights and a different distribution of the wealth through them and other policies. It is a discontinuation that is needed if we are to prosper within limits. Inequality diminishes our well-being and fuels our consumption of our destruction.
